CSS類選擇器是一種用于選擇具有相同屬性的HTML元素的工具,可以幫助開發者更加高效地編寫樣式。本文將介紹一種原創的CSS類選擇器設計,以幫助開發者更好地理解和使用這種工具。
在設計CSS類選擇器時,我們需要考慮選擇器的類型、屬性、規則和示例。其中,類選擇器是最常見的類型之一,用于選擇具有相同類名的HTML元素。下面是一個基本的類選擇器示例:
.box {
width: 100px;
height: 100px;
background-color: red;
box-shadow: 0px 0px 10px red;
在這個示例中,我們使用了`.box`類名來選擇所有的具有`.box`類名的HTML元素,其中`.box`是一個類名,它定義了一個元素的類型。`width`和`height`屬性用于設置元素的寬和高,`background-color`屬性用于設置元素的背景色,`box-shadow`屬性用于設置元素的陰影效果。
除了基本的選擇器,CSS類選擇器還可以使用更復雜的規則來定義更精細的樣式。下面是一個更復雜的類選擇器示例:
.box {
width: 100px;
height: 100px;
background-color: red;
box-shadow: 0px 0px 10px red;
padding: 20px;
.red-box {
background-color: blue;
.yellow-box {
background-color: green;
在這個示例中,我們使用了`.box`類名來選擇所有的具有`.box`類名的HTML元素,并添加了一個類名`.red-box`和`.yellow-box`來定義兩個具有不同背景色的子元素。`padding`屬性用于設置元素的內邊距,這里使用了20px。
CSS類選擇器是一種非常有用的工具,可以幫助開發者更加高效地編寫樣式。通過創建自己的類選擇器,可以更好地理解CSS選擇器的特性,并編寫更加精細和復雜的樣式。本文介紹了一種原創的CSS類選擇器設計,可以幫助開發者更好地理解和使用這種工具。